多数据源问题-租户

Blade 未结 1 188
511599158
511599158 剑童 2024-08-21 19:01

一、该问题的重现步骤是什么?

多数据源问题,租户登陆之后查询提示 dynamic-datasource switch to the datasource named [master],其实应该是租户的id,header里面已经配置对应的Blade-Auth

二、你期待的结果是什么?实际看到的又是什么?

多数据源选择配置租户的库,看到是默认库 

三、你正在使用的是什么产品,什么版本?在什么操作系统上?

<bladex.project.version>2.6.0.RELEASE</bladex.project.version>  linux操作系统上

四、请提供详细的错误堆栈信息,这很重要。

system_tenant 已经配置对应的租户,2024-08-21 18:28:31.337 ERROR 24720 --- [  XNIO-1 task-2] .c.t.d.TenantDataSourceGlobalInterceptor : Tenant datasource global error
org.mybatis.spring.MyBatisSystemException: nested exception is org.apache.ibatis.exceptions.PersistenceException: 
### Error querying database.  Cause: com.baomidou.mybatisplus.core.exceptions.MybatisPlusException: Error: Method queryTotal execution error of sql : 
 SELECT COUNT(1) FROM leave_order WHERE is_deleted = '0' AND user_no = ? AND order_status != '6' 
 Caused by: java.sql.SQLSyntaxErrorException: Table 'hrd_saas.leave_order' doesn't exist

五、若有更多详细信息,请在下面提供。

这个是为啥报错 或者如何本地调试这块

1条回答
提交回复